One of the most significant developments in tennis training technology is the use of data analytics. With the advent of sophisticated tracking systems, players and coaches can now gather a wealth of information on player performance. Technologies like Hawk-Eye provide real-time insights into shot accuracy, ball speed, spin rates, and court positioning. Such data enables players to analyze their game meticulously, identifying strengths and weaknesses with a level of precision once considered unattainable. This wealth of information is essential for tailoring training programs that address specific areas where improvement is necessary.

Incorporating data analytics into training regimens allows coaches to create bespoke strategies that can give players a competitive edge. By understanding patterns in opponents’ play and optimizing their own game mechanics, athletes can enhance their on-court decision-making. Imagine a future where every match’s statistics are recorded and available for instant analysis post-game, allowing both players and coaches to adjust their strategies accordingly for future encounters. The integration of such analytics fosters an environment of continuous improvement, pushing the boundaries of what players can achieve.

Similarly, virtual reality (VR) and augmented reality (AR) are capturing the imaginations of both players and coaches alike. Imagine stepping onto a digital court where you can practice shot placements, footwork, and even simulate competing against any player in history. VR technologies offer the opportunity to amplify cognitive training while reducing the risks associated with physical strain. Athletes can practice their mental focus, enhancing their ability to handle high-pressure situations without the need for a physical court. As equipment becomes more accessible, this type of immersive training could become a standard part of a professional player’s development regimen.

Worn technology, such as smart wearable devices, has the potential to provide unmatched insights into physical performance. These devices can monitor vital signs, track movement efficiency, and measure overall physical exertion. Such monitoring allows for a scientifically-informed approach to training intensity and recovery, reducing the risk of injury—a crucial consideration in a sport where the physical demands are incredibly high. With data collected through wearables, athletes can maintain a balance between rigorous training and necessary rest, optimizing their physical health and performance longevity.

As player-centered technology continues to evolve, training facilities are also being enhanced with smart technologies. Automated ball machines can be programmed based on data-driven insights, delivering balls that are targeted to the player’s weaknesses. Coupled with AI-driven coaching software, players can receive personalized drills that push them to improve specific aspects of their game more efficiently. From footwork to serve placement, every aspect of a player’s skill set can be targeted for improvement.
